    I haven't shot there yet but have stopped in to visit twice. The covered outdoor stalls are nice enough. They don't have dividers up yet between the stations but the stations are really wide. If it is not crowded that should not be a problem (flying brass). I don't think you have to be a member to shoot there. They have pipes buried at the usual yardages that they put wood strips down into with some kind of poster board stapled across the two for you to put your targets on. There is always a range officer on the line when someone is shooting. The guy I talked to two weekends ago said that they are going to put in some kind off improvements to block off cold air and have a little heat during the cold weather.     $25.00/Hr. is what we paid. It,s figured in even hour increments.(no 1/2 hour charges) They gave us a timer for us to start when our first round was fired, then they checked it when we checked back in. That way there was no discrepancy. We all knew how long we shot, and were able to pack up in plenty of time to avoid another hour of charges.
